Welcome to the hottest club in town. With the release of Gold Star Baby, The Aces invite fans into a world of shimmering disco-pop, unapologetic confidence, and liberated fun. The new album embraces queerness, escapism, and a velvet-roped mythology where the dance floor is a sanctuary. Self-produced and dazzling with pulsing rhythms, funky bass, and pop melodies, "Gold Star Baby" shows the four-piece stepping into their boldest, most carefree era yet. Across its narrative, the album mirrors a night out—early arrivals, late confessions, and dawn’s bittersweet glow—crafted with the band’s signature flair. The band shared:
When we started making ‘Gold Star Baby,’ there was one goal in mind: we just wanted to have fun. Pop melodies, pulsing four to the floor rhythm, shimmering guitars, and the funkiest bass lines we’ve written yet. It was simple. If it didn’t make us move, we wrote another song. All we wanted to do was dance.

That playful energy bursts through songs like Jealous, The Magic, and the flirty She Likes Me, before closing with the confrontational swagger of I’m Sweet (I’m Mean). Alongside the album, the official video for the title track, directed by Alisa Ramirez, brings the fantasy to life. Inspired by disco films and the lore of Studio 54, the clip transforms Saturday night into a psychedelic queer disco dream. The Aces are also set to hit the stage with their Gold Star Baby World Tour, kicking off this fall across North America with support from Lydia Night of The Regrettes.
